Amelia Warren 1846–1848 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 9 Oct 1846

Birth Location: Abbotskerswell, Devon, England

Death Date: 31 Mar 1848

Death Location: Abbotskerswell, Devon, England

Father: John Warren

Mother: Eliza Emmett

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1846, Amelia Warren entered the world in Abbotskerswell, Devon, England, born to John Peter Warren And Eliza Emmett. Amelia Warren passed away in 1848 in Abbotskerswell, Devon, England.
